HARRY POTTER AND THE CHAMBER OF SECRETS Continues Harry Potter Film Concert Series at Sony Centre
by A.A. Cristi - Sep 12, 2017


The breathtaking and anticipated follow-up to the sheer screen and musical enchantment of Harry Potter and the Philosopher's Stone is back with the next film in the series. The Sony Centre has announced that the Toronto Symphony Orchestra will perform Harry Potter and the Chamber of Secrets October 12-14, 2017 continuing the global Harry Potter Film Concert Series after the breakout success of Harry Potter and the Philosopher's Stone. Conducted by Joshua Gersen, the continuation of this breathtaking, much-anticipated film concert will see the film screened in high definition and in full on a 40-foot screen, as John Williams' incredible score is played live on stage by a world-class orchestra and choir.

Guitarist Extraordinaire Pablo Sáinz Villegas to Serve as the Santa Barbara Symphony's Inaugural Artist-in-Residence
by Rebecca Russo - Aug 30, 2017


Classical guitar virtuoso Pablo Sáinz Villegas, whose charismatic stage presence and formidable technique have dazzled audiences throughout much of the world, will headline a pair of concerts at the Granada Theatre and take part in multiple community outreach events as the Santa Barbara Symphony's inaugural artist-in-residence during the 2017-18 season. Mr. Villegas, who captivated local audiences in a pair of electrifying concerts to conclude the Santa Barbara Symphony's 2015-16 season, will rejoin the orchestra for Joaquín Rodrigo's sensuous Concierto de Aranjuez as well as Isaac Albéniz's evocative Souvenirs of Spain at the Granada Theatre on November 18 and 19. He will also perform a solo concert at the Royal Presidio of Santa Barbara on November 16, and present educational programs for area children at The Granada on January 18 and 19. Additional events are being planned.

WICKET, A New Dad's Garage Musical, Revises Classic Star Wars Tale
by A.A. Cristi - Aug 17, 2017


In our latest scripted show Wicket, we take the classic Star Wars tale, and retell it from the Ewoks' perspective. Taking the concept of a revisionist history of a classic tale (similar to Wicked telling another side of the story of The Wizard of Oz), Wicket provides a completely new interpretation of what was going on in Star Wars. If you've ever wondered "Where did Ewoks come from?" or "How can they be so cute but also so deadly?" or "How does a primitive teddy bear society have the ability to seamlessly use advanced technology with absolutely no training?" … Wicket will answer all!  Prepare for the cutest, cuddliest and deadliest creatures as they sing and dance to share their story of what was really going on in the Galactic Federation.
